About Dzambhala

Dzambhala, revered as the enlightened deity of wealth, prosperity, and generosity, embodies the compassionate activity of relieving poverty and removing both material and spiritual obstacles. Dzambhala bestows abundance and good fortune, while encouraging the cultivation of generosity and contentment. Devotees invoke his blessings through the sacred mantra, "Om Jambhala Jalendraye Svaha", chanted with sincerity to invite prosperity and remove the obstacles of poverty. In Buddhist tradition, sincere devotion to Dzambhala serves as a reminder that true wealth arises from compassion, virtuous actions, and the selfless sharing of one's resources for the welfare of all sentient being.
